Yes, the Bernese Mountain Dog sheds more than average, hence they are not recommended as pets for those who are allergic to dogs or dislikes shedding.

The Bernese Mountain Dogs are large working breeds that have thick coat made up of many layers- one of the being a soft undercoat.
